About Hardware AMD E1-1200
Part of the Brazos 2.0 family, the AMD E1-1200 was introduced in 2012 as a power-efficient solution for entry-level laptops. It has 2 cores and 2 threads at 1.4 GHz, with no Turbo Core feature. Built with 40nm fabrication, this CPU has a TDP of 18W, which is still relatively efficient for low-power devices.
One of the key features of the E1-1200 is its integrated GPU, the AMD Radeon HD 7310, which offers better graphics performance than Intel's integrated solutions of the time. This GPU allows HD video playback and some light games at low settings.
Despite being power-efficient, the E1-1200's performance is quite limited. With a low clock speed and no Boost feature, it lacks responsiveness in multitasking and often experiences bottlenecks in modern applications.

About Hardware Intel Core i7 720QM
Released in 2009 as part of the Clarksfield (Nehalem) architecture, the Intel Core i7-720QM is a high-end mobile processor aimed at gaming laptops and workstations. It has 4 cores and 8 threads, with a base clock speed of 1.6 GHz, which can increase to 2.8 GHz using Intel Turbo Boost.
With 45nm fabrication, this processor has a TDP of 45W, which is quite high for laptop standards. Because it uses Hyper-Threading, it can handle eight threads simultaneously, improving performance in multi-threaded applications such as video rendering and editing.
In terms of graphics, the i7-720QM does not have an integrated GPU, so laptops using it must have a discrete graphics card for display output.
Compared to modern processors, the i7-720QM's performance is quite behind, especially in power efficiency. However, for legacy systems still using this processor, its performance is still sufficient for basic tasks and some heavy applications with proper optimization.
